> The "future" processor has a lower number??
Okay I guess I am just somewhat surprised that support for family 19 was added, somewhat quietly, under JDK-8351994 in May last year.
Also from what I have read there is speculation that 19 will be used for the server family while 18 may be used for desktop and mobile! I wonder if we may have to be more explicit about what we mean by "server" in this context and rename it?
